WebIn the External Cause of Injuries Index, look under Fall, falling (accidental)/from, off, out of/furniture NEC W08. We can then verify the correct code in the Tabular List as. W08.XXXA, Fall from other furniture, initial encounter. The 7 th character “A” indicates that patient is receiving active treatment. CMS … WebJan 22, 2016 · With ICD-10, you have R29.6 (Repeated falls). According to the ICD-10 guidelines you would use R29.6 when a patient has recently fallen and the reason for the fall is being investigated. WebSep 28, 2024 · Not all code types are added to the valid lists. For example, ICD-9 codes beginning with the letter “V” and ICD-10 codes beginning with the letter “Z” are removed from the valid lists. ICD-9 “V” codes are equivalent to ICD-10 “Z” codes (e.g., factors influencing health status and contact with health services). WebJan 30, 2024 · ICD-10 HAC List. Effective October 1, 2015, the ICD-10 Version 33 Hospital Acquired Condition (HAC) list replaced the ICD-9-CM Version 32 HAC list. E880 Accidental fall on or from stairs or steps. E881 Accidental fall on or from ladders or scaffolding. E882 Accidental fall from or out of building or other structure. E883 Accidental fall into hole or other opening in surface. E884 Other accidental falls from one level to another. E885 Accidental fall on same level from ...

W19. NON-BILLABLE 7th Character Required ICD-10 from 2011 - 2016. ICD Code W19 is a non-billable code. To code a diagnosis of this type, you must use specify a 7th character that describes the diagnosis 'unspecified fall' in more detail.
